custom vacuum forming, also known as vacuum thermoforming, involves heating a plastic sheet until it becomes pliable and then using a vacuum to mold it into a specific shape. The process starts with a detailed design or mold of the desired product, which is then placed in a vacuum forming machine. The machine applies heat to the plastic sheet, softening it to the point where it can be manipulated into the desired shape.

The custom vacuum forming process begins with the selection of the appropriate plastic material for the desired product. Various types of plastic sheets can be used, including ABS, polycarbonate, and PVC, each offering different properties such as strength, durability, and flexibility. Once the material is chosen, it is heated to the appropriate temperature and then placed over the mold in the vacuum forming machine.
The vacuum forming machine uses a vacuum to remove the air between the heated plastic sheet and the mold, creating a tight seal that molds the plastic into the desired shape. The process can be repeated multiple times to create identical parts, ensuring consistency and quality in the final product.
